situation 2
entirely depends on whether the opponents stack size and whether i think i will be reraised if i raise him on the flop.
Id rather raise. a) i get free river b) by min raising i am paying to see the next two cards at the price of his initial bet, given the fact that his turn bet would likely be higher than his flop bet, i am getting to see the two cards cheaper. c) if i hit on the turn, i weak bet it slightly, pretend i have the J and am scared of the flush, then fire out a very large bet on the river.
i dont like calling on that flop as he could then fire out a bet too big to not give you the implied pot odds for the draw.
